Where is VanderCook College of Music located?
VanderCook College of Music is located in Chicago, IL, in the United States.
What type of institution is VanderCook College of Music?
VanderCook College of Music is a private university based in IL. CampusPin classifies institutions as either four-year universities or two-year community colleges, with control labeled public or private.
What is the acceptance rate at VanderCook College of Music?
The most recently reported acceptance rate at VanderCook College of Music is approximately 97%. Acceptance rate signals selectivity but does not predict any individual applicant's outcome and is not a measure of school quality. CampusPin reports the federally-published value; verify the current cycle with the institution.
What is the tuition at VanderCook College of Music?
VanderCook College of Music's published in-state tuition is approximately $30,910 per year. This is the published price before financial aid; the net price most students actually pay is typically lower. Verify the current academic-year tuition with the institution before applying.
How many students attend VanderCook College of Music?
VanderCook College of Music reports total enrollment of approximately 311 students (undergraduate plus graduate). Total enrollment is a useful sizing signal — see the institutional profile for additional breakdowns when available.
